𝙀𝙫𝙚𝙣 𝙞𝙣 𝙩𝙝𝙚 𝙡𝙖𝙣𝙙𝙨 𝙤𝙛 𝙩𝙝𝙚 𝙛𝙚𝙮 𝙩𝙝𝙚𝙧𝙚 𝙖𝙧𝙚 𝙬𝙤𝙧𝙨𝙚 𝙢𝙤𝙣𝙨𝙩𝙚𝙧𝙨. 

Euryale has been thrown in with the lot of them, sentenced to serve her eternal lifetime on the cursed isle of Daesmire, where she is locked in a tower.

'𝘼 𝙢𝙤𝙣𝙨𝙩𝙚𝙧 𝙞𝙨 𝙖 𝙢𝙤𝙣𝙨𝙩𝙚𝙧, 𝙚𝙫𝙚𝙣 𝙞𝙣 𝙖 𝙘𝙖𝙜𝙚, 𝙚𝙫𝙚𝙣 𝙙𝙧𝙚𝙨𝙨𝙚𝙙 𝙞𝙣 𝙨𝙞𝙡𝙠 - 𝙗𝙪𝙩 𝙬𝙝𝙖𝙩 𝙢𝙖𝙠𝙚𝙨 𝙖 𝙢𝙤𝙣𝙨𝙩𝙚𝙧 𝙖𝙣𝙙 𝙬𝙝𝙖𝙩 𝙢𝙖𝙠𝙚𝙨 𝙖 𝙢𝙖𝙣?'

Her only dream-the wish to return to where she came from, free of the magick trapping her in human skin-long abandoned.

Until one, fateful encounter presents her the opportunity to fulfill that desire.
But where faeries are involved, one should be wary to strike a deal, for you could easily end up with a hell of a lot more than you bargained for...
